插件
C/C++
C++ Intellisense
Chinese (Simplified) Language Pack for Visual Studio Code
TabOut
vscode-icons
launch.json
{
"version": "0.2.0",
"configurations": [
{
"name": "编译运行",
"type": "cppvsdbg",
"request": "launch",
"program": "cmd",
"args": [
"/C",
"${workspaceFolder}\\exe\\${fileBasenameNoExtension}.exe",
"&",
"echo.", //换行
"&",
"pause" //中断
],
"stopAtEntry": false,
"cwd": "${workspaceFolder}",
"environment": [],
"externalConsole": true,
"internalConsoleOptions": "neverOpen",
"preLaunchTask": "task g++"
},
{
"name": "单步调试",
"type": "cppdbg",
"request": "launch",
"program": "${workspaceFolder}\\exe\\${fileBasenameNoExtension}.exe",
"args": [],
"stopAtEntry": false,
"cwd": "${workspaceFolder}",
"environment": [],
"externalConsole": true,
"MIMode": "gdb",
"miDebuggerPath": "E:\\Environment\\CodeBlocks\\MinGW\\bin\\gdb.exe",
"setupCommands": [
{
"description": "为 gdb 启用整齐打印",
"text": "-enable-pretty-printing",
"ignoreFailures"